1. An internal tax imposed on the production, sale, or consumption of a commodity or the use of a service within a country: excises on tobacco, liquor, and long-distance telephone calls. 2. A licensing charge or a fee levied for certain privileges.

Typically, an excise is distinguished from a sales tax or VAT in three ways: an excise is typically a per unit tax, costing a specific amount for a volume or unit of the item purchased, whereas a an excise typically applies to a narrow range of products, and an excise is typically heavier,
